Descriptiontripp Lite Smartpro Line Interactive Ups With Enhanced Lcd Interface Offers Network-Grade Power Protection For Critical Server, Network And Telecommunications Equipment. Line Interactive Uninterruptible Power Supply (Ups) With Built-In Auto-Voltage Regulation (Avr) Actively Corrects Brownouts And Overvoltages Back To Usable Levels While Maintaining A Full Battery Charge In Case Of Power Failure. Interactive Lcd Interface Reports Ups Operating Mode, Detailed Ups And Site-Power Data, Plus Enables A Variety Of Ups Setup And Configuration Options. Super-Fast Switchover From Line To Battery Power Occurs Within Milliseconds To Maintain Operation Of Connected Equipment Without Interruption Or Reboot. 95% Line-Mode Efficiency Offers Reduced Heat Emissions And Operating Costs. Network Management Interfaces Support Communications Via Usb, Rs-232 And Slot For Optional Network Management Card Options. Hid-Compliant Usb Interface Enables Integration With Built-In Power Management And Auto Shutdown Features Of Windows And Mac Os X. Network Communications Ports Enable Detailed Monitoring Of Equipment Load Levels, Self-Test Data And Utility Power Conditions. Poweralert Ups Monitoring Software Is Available Via Free Download. Switched Output Load Banks Enable Scheduled And Real-Time Remote Reboot And Load Shedding Of Select Outlets. Emergency Power Off (Epo) Interface. Lcd Display Panel Easily Rotates For Viewing In Rackmount Or Tower Configurations. Audible Alarm With Push-Button Momentary Alarm-Cancel And Silent-Mode Configuration Options. Programmable Self-Test. Field-Replaceable, Hot-Swappable Battery Modules.
